Detailed Comparison

MetricSeattle, WAAustin, TXDiff
Median Annual Salary$150,000$123,000+$27,000
25th Percentile$115,500$94,710+$20,790
75th Percentile$192,000$157,440+$34,560
90th Percentile$240,000$196,800+$43,200
Cost of Living Index162124+38
State Income Tax0%0%
COL-Adjusted Median$92,593$99,194-$6,601
Est. Annual Take-Home$138,600$113,652+$24,948
COL-Adj. Take-Home$85,556$91,655-$6,099
Total Employment46,40030,400+16,000
▲ = Higher value wins for this metric. Diff = Seattle, WA minus Austin, TX.

3Summary Analysis

On paper, Seattle, WA pays $27,000 more (median: $150,000 vs $123,000). However, after adjusting for cost of living (index 162 vs 124), Austin, TX provides better purchasing power ($92,593 vs $99,194 equivalent). Seattle, WA has no state income tax, which is a significant advantage.
